Measures being taken to return citizens injured in Azov strikes

The Ministry of Foreign Affairs of Azerbaijan has released information on the condition of Azerbaijani citizens injured as a result of the strikes on vessels in the Sea of Azov.

Axar.az reports that immediately after receiving news that Azerbaijani citizens had been killed and injured in the drone attack carried out against cargo vessels in the Sea of Azov on June 5, employees of Azerbaijan’s Embassy in the Russian Federation promptly departed for the area

"Employees of the Consular Section of the Embassy are currently in the city of Yeysk and are providing the necessary consular support to the injured and rescued Azerbaijani citizens. The condition of the injured is good, and several of them are expected to be discharged from the hospital shortly.

Within the framework of search and rescue operations carried out by the relevant authorities of the Russian Federation, efforts to identify the deceased and undertake other necessary measures are ongoing.

At the same time, necessary measures are being taken to carry out documentation work for the rescued Azerbaijani citizens, provide them with return certificates, and organize their return to the country.

The Ministry of Foreign Affairs is keeping the matter under special control and is conducting close coordination with the relevant authorities.

Additional information will be provided to the public regarding the identities of the deceased and the transportation of their bodies to our country."
